Post by Anton » Wed Nov 05, 2014 12:55 pm

I have done an SPOA conversion, and whilst it handles pretty well (not quite "a top heavy boat") it's not as stable as Scottiej's, Twiss's, Dan's and the other guys who stayed with the leaf pack under the axle and did a virtual lift instead.

If I was to rebuild my zuk, I'd go spring under again and virtual lift it instead (cut the arches to fit bigger tyres) like the guys mentioned above. Read their build threads for more info on how that's done. Not rocket science.

I don't think it's any more work to cut/weld the arches than to make and weld on new spring perches.
